结题测试中,如何进行性能测试?

2024-01-30

性能测试

性能测试

软件开发和测试过程中,结题测试是一个关键环节,它旨在确保软件的功能、性能和安全性达到预期标准。其中,性能测试是结题测试的重要组成部分,它通过对软件系统进行负载和压力测试,评估其在不同条件下的性能表现。

在结题测试中进行性能测试的步骤如下:

一,明确性能测试的目标。

性能测试的主要目标是评估软件系统在各种负载条件下的表现,确保其能够满足用户需求和预期性能指标。具体来说,需要关注以下几个方面:响应时间、吞吐量、资源利用率等。

二,选择合适的性能测试方法。

常见的性能测试方法包括负载测试、压力测试、稳定性测试等。负载测试主要是通过模拟不同用户负载来评估系统处理能力;压力测试则是模拟极端负载条件,以检验系统是否能够承受峰值压力;稳定性测试则关注系统在长时间运行下的表现和稳定性。

三.在实施性能测试之前,需要准备相应的测试环境。

这包括硬件环境、软件环境、网络环境等。根据测试需求,选择合适的服务器、网络设备和软件配置,确保测试环境与实际运行环境相一致。

四,确定性能测试的场景和数据。

根据软件系统的实际使用情况,设计合理的性能测试场景,包括用户并发、事务组合、数据量等。同时,准备相应的测试数据,包括输入数据和预期输出数据,以便对测试结果进行验证。

五,实施性能测试并收集数据。

利用合适的性能测试工具进行测试,并实时监控软件系统的各项性能指标,如响应时间、吞吐量、资源利用率等。同时,记录下测试过程中的异常和错误情况。

六,分析性能测试结果并制定改进措施。

根据收集到的性能数据,进行分析和评估。将实际性能表现与预期指标进行对比,发现性能瓶颈和问题。针对这些问题制定相应的改进措施,如优化代码、调整系统配置等。

七,撰写性能测试报告并汇报结果。

将整个性能测试过程、方法、数据、结果和建议整理成详细的报告,以便团队成员和管理层了解软件系统的性能状况和改进方向。在报告中要重点突出问题、分析原因并提出可行性建议。

总之,结题测试中的性能测试是一个系统性的过程,需要从目标设定、方法选择、环境准备、数据确定、实施测试到结果分析等方面进行全面考虑和实施。通过有效的性能测试,可以确保软件系统在实际使用中具备稳定、高效的性能表现,提升用户体验和满意度。



标签:结题测试、性能测试报告

阅读7
分享
下一篇:这是最后一篇
上一篇:这是第一篇
微信加粉
添加微信